How to Choose the Right White Shoes for Walking
Choosing the right white shoes for walking can be a daunting task, especially with the numerous options available in the market. However, by considering a few key factors, you can find the perfect pair of white shoes that meet your needs and preferences. First and foremost, consider the purpose of the shoes. Will you be walking for exercise, or just for casual outings? This will help you determine the level of support and cushioning you need.
Another crucial factor to consider is the material of the shoes. White shoes can be made from various materials, including leather, synthetic materials, and mesh. Each material has its advantages and disadvantages, so it’s essential to choose one that suits your needs. For example, leather shoes are durable and stylish, but may be less breathable than mesh shoes. On the other hand, mesh shoes are lightweight and breathable but may not be as durable as leather shoes.
In addition to the material, consider the fit of the shoes. White shoes should fit comfortably, with enough room in the toe box to wiggle your toes. The shoes should also provide adequate support and cushioning, especially if you plan to walk long distances. You may also want to consider the width of the shoes, as some white shoes can be narrower or wider than others. By trying on different sizes and styles, you can find the perfect fit that meets your needs.

Caring for Your White Shoes for Walking
White shoes for walking require regular care and maintenance to keep them looking their best. One of the most important things to do is to clean the shoes regularly, using a soft brush or cloth to remove dirt and debris. For tougher stains, you can use a gentle cleaning solution, such as soap and water, or a specialized cleaning product designed for white shoes. Avoid using harsh chemicals or abrasive materials, as these can damage the material or discolor the shoes.
In addition to cleaning, it’s essential to condition and protect the shoes to prevent cracking and fading. You can use a leather conditioner or a waterproofing spray to protect the material and keep it looking its best. It’s also a good idea to store the shoes in a cool, dry place, away from direct sunlight, which can cause fading or discoloration. By taking the time to care for your white shoes, you can extend their lifespan and keep them looking like new.
Another important thing to consider is the material of the shoes. Different materials require different types of care, so it’s essential to follow the manufacturer’s instructions for cleaning and maintenance. For example, leather shoes may require a leather conditioner, while mesh shoes may require a gentle cleaning solution. By following the manufacturer’s instructions, you can ensure that your white shoes remain in good condition and continue to look their best.

How do I choose the right size of white shoes for walking?
Choosing the right size of white shoes for walking is crucial to ensure a comfortable and enjoyable walking experience. To choose the right size, start by measuring your foot length and width. You can do this by tracing the outline of your foot on a piece of paper or by using a brannock device. Once you have your measurements, you can compare them to the size chart provided by the shoe manufacturer.
It’s also a good idea to try on several different sizes and styles of white shoes to see which one feels the most comfortable. Pay attention to the width of the shoe, as well as the length, and make sure that you have enough room to wiggle your toes. Additionally, consider the type of walking you will be doing and the terrain you will be walking on. For example, if you will be walking on trails or uneven terrain, you may want to choose a shoe with a more rugged sole and better support.

How do I clean and maintain my white shoes for walking?
Cleaning and maintaining your white shoes for walking is important to help keep them looking their best and to extend their lifespan. To clean your white shoes, start by removing any loose dirt or debris with a soft-bristled brush. Then, mix a solution of mild soap and warm water, and use a soft cloth to gently scrub away any stains or scuff marks.
For tougher stains or scuff marks, you can use a specialized cleaning product or a mixture of baking soda and water. Be sure to test any cleaning products or solutions on a small, inconspicuous area of the shoe first to make sure they won’t damage the material. Finally, allow the shoes to air dry completely before wearing them again. You can also use a waterproofing spray or treatment to help protect the shoes from stains and water damage.
Are white shoes for walking suitable for people with foot problems?
White shoes for walking can be a great choice for people with foot problems, as long as they are chosen carefully. Look for shoes that are designed to provide support and comfort for people with foot problems, such as shoes with arch support, cushioned insoles, and a comfortable, roomy toe box. You should also consider the type of foot problem you have and choose a shoe that is designed to address that specific issue.
For example, if you have plantar fasciitis, you may want to look for shoes with extra arch support and a cushioned heel. If you have bunions or hammertoes, you may want to look for shoes with a wider toe box and a soft, padded upper. Additionally, consider consulting with a podiatrist or other foot care professional to get recommendations on the best type of shoe for your specific foot problem. They can help you choose a shoe that will provide the support and comfort you need to stay happy and healthy on your feet.
